CMake OPTION_USE_SYSTEM_LIBDECOR can be turned on to have FLTK use the system's version of libdecor which is available on recent Linux distributions (e.g., Debian Bookworm or more recent in packages libdecor-0-0 and libdecor-0-plugin-1-cairo). +FLTK equipped with libdecor supports both the client-side decoration mode (CSD) and the +server-side decoration mode (SSD) as determined by the active Wayland compositor. +Mutter (gnome's Wayland compositor) and Weston use CSD mode, KWin and Sway use SSD mode. +Furthermore, setting environment variable LIBDECOR_FORCE_CSD to 1 will make FLTK use CSD +mode even if the compositor would have selected SSD mode. 2.2 Known Limitations ---------------------- |
